Chronology of terror incidents in Jammu region since 2021

Srinagar: The Jammu region has seen a significant increase in terror activities over the past three years, resulting in killing of 52 security personnel and 62 terrorists since 2021. Civilian casualties during this period have reached 19.

Data indicates that 12 security personnel, including an Army Major, and 10 civilians have been killed in terrorist attacks since January 1, 2024.

Among the 62 terrorists killed since 2021, 21 were killed in Poonch and 21 in Rajouri, primarily while attempting infiltration towards the region.

On July 16, 2024: An Army officer and four other security personnel were killed during an encounter with terrorists in the Desa forest area of Doda district of Jammu region.

On July 08, 2024: Five Army personnel including JCO were killed and 5 others were injured after terrorists attacked a military convoy in the remote Machedi area of Kathua district.

On July 05, 2024: An Army camp in Rajouri district was attacked by unidentified terrorists, resulting in one Army man being injured.

On June 9, 2024: Ten people were killed and 33 injured after a bus carrying pilgrims to Shiv khori in Reasi came under terrorist attack.

On June 11: Six security personnel were wounded when terrorists targeted a joint Army and police post at Chattergalla, Doda.

On June 12: Two terrorists and a CRPF jawan were killed, and a civilian was injured in a gun battle at Hiranagar in Kathua district.

On May 04: Air Force (IAF) personnel was killed and 4 others were injured after terrorists ambushed their convoy near Shahsitar in Poonch. Terrorists have used US-made M4 rifles and AK-47s to attack the convoy.

April 28: A Village Defence Guard (VDG) was killed in a terror attack at Basantgarh in Udhampur district, with the terrorists escaping the scene.

April 22: A Social Welfare Department (SWD) official was killed by terrorists, with his brother, a Territorial Army jawan, surviving the attack at Shahdara Sharief in Rajouri district.

December 2023: Five Army soldiers were killed, and two others injured in a terror attack at Dera Ki Gali, Surankote in Poonch district. The following day, four civilians under detention were killed.

November 22, 2023: Two Captains were among five soldiers killed, while two foreign terrorists were killed in a two-day-long gun battle at Bajimaal in Dharamshal area of Kalakote tehsil in Rajouri district.

May 6, 2023: Five Army para-commandos were martyred, and a Major injured in an IED blast at Kandi, Rajouri.

July 18, 2023: Four dreaded Pakistani terrorists were killed by the Army at Sindhara Top in Surankote tehsil of Poonch.

April 20, 2023: five Army soldiers lost  their lives at Bhatta Durrian in Mendhar tehsil of Poonch district.

Jan 2023: Seven civilians of the minority community, including two minors, were killed in firing and an IED blast triggered by two foreign terrorists at Dhangri village in Rajouri district.

August  2022: Five Army jawans were killed, and two fidayeens were eliminated during an attack on an Army camp at Pargal in Darhal area of Rajouri.

December 18, 2022: Two civilians were killed in a terrorist attack outside Alpha Gate in Rajouri.

October 11, 2021: Five Army soldiers, including a JCO, lost their lives in an encounter with terrorists in the Chamrer forests of Surankote.

October 16, 2024: Soldiers, including another JCO, lost their lives in a gun battle with terrorists at Bhatta Durrian in Mendhar tehsil of Poonch.

October 30, 2021: Two Army jawans, including a Lieutenant, were victims of a mine blast in Nowshera sector of Rajouri district.

The Pir Panjal region – Rajouri and Poonch – were free from terrorism since 2003 but major attacks resumed since October 2021.
